Away we go!   In the News [an illustration of Covid waves]( Getty Images Double Trouble Believe it or not, Covid is still around — and a new set of variants, called the “FLiRT” strains, is quickly spreading across the country. We’ve [put them under the microscope:]( What are they? The strains, KP.2 and KP.1.1, are offshoots of the Omicron subvariant JN.1, which until last month was the most common form of the virus in the U.S. What’s with the nickname? The nickname comes from the technical names of the two variants’ mutations, one of which includes the letters “F” and “L,” while the other includes “R” and “T.” How common are they? According to the latest data from the CDC, KP.2 became the dominant strain in mid-April, accounting for about 25% of cases, while KP.1.1 is responsible for 7.5% of cases. Flesch reading score

Flesch reading score measures how complex a text is. The lower the score, the more difficult the text is to read. The Flesch readability score uses the average length of your sentences (measured by the number of words) and the average number of syllables per word in an equation to calculate the reading ease. Text with a very high Flesch reading ease score (about 100) is straightforward and easy to read, with short sentences and no words of more than two syllables. Usually, a reading ease score of 60-70 is considered acceptable/normal for web copy.
